‘The World Ends With You’ Receives Anime Adaption After 14 Years

Square Enix, a popular Japanese video game holding company, has announced that they will have an anime adaption of the classic fighting-and-fashion JRPG game that has been around since 2007 on Nintendo DS.

The long-awaited sequel will is confirmed to be released in 2021, April.

The story tells about a teenager named Neku Sakuraba, as he becomes unknowingly involved in a deadly contest called the Reaper’s Game, that unfolds in Tokyo’s fashionable Shibuya district.

“Neku awakens in the middle of Shibuya’s bustling Scramble Crossing with no memory of how he got there,” explained Square at the time of the adaptation’s unveiling, “Little does he know he’s been transported to an alternate plane of existence known as the Underground (UG)”.

The trailer was released on Youtube, Nov. 23.

Square Enix has also confirmed that they will be releasing a western version next year, but no date has been given yet.
